<blockquote data-quote="IdahoCTD" data-source="post: 1733203" data-attributes="member: 13110"><p>Go back when your not shooting other rifles. If your working that hard to mitigate the pain your results will show that and not give you accurate results. 3200+fps is possible with 180gr bullets in a case that size with normal powders. N570 is 75-100fps faster then "normal" powders. I would say 3400 is pushing things and while it might not show pressure on the case or bolt lift your primer pockets could very well be loose now.</p></blockquote><p></p>
